MIDDLESBROUGH made their third signing of the summer after former Charlton captain Nicky Bailey agreed a three-year deal.

After the 26-year-old midfielder agreed personal terms and successfully passed a medical Boro manager Gordon Strachan said: “We’re delighted to sign Nicky. He scores goals and all different kinds of goals.

“He can play left-side of midfield or centre midfield and he’s self-motivated. There’s also a devil inside him when he plays and you sometimes need that.”

Bailey scored 25 league goals in his two seasons with Charlton after joining them from Southend United.

He joins summer captures Andy Haliday and Kris Boyd who have bolstered Strachan's ranks ahead of their Championship campaign.
